Cineware for illustrator

Good morning, I had read in the past the possibility of this (free) plugin of the maxon, now that I can work on a MacPro 2019, I wanted to install it. So from maxon I downloaded and installed the Illustrator plugin, and now below the window drop-down menu> Extensions I find four items:

net.maxon.cineware.attributes

net.maxon.cineware.materials

net.maxon.cineware.render_setting

net.maxon.cineware.scene_structure

 

However, without any explanation I can't understand if it must be activated, or it is already functional. Then I would need some tutorials to be able to realize something. Thank you.

None of this works without a proper Cinema 4D install, so it seems to me these are merely the defunct internal plug-in names. They won't do anything without being able to hook up to the C4D core.
